Brazilian Poultry Exporters: A Glance at the Market
Brazil is recognized as one of the leading chicken exporters in the world, contributing significantly to the global poultry supply. The country has developed a robust poultry industry due to several favorable factors:
- Climate and Geography: Brazil’s warm climate provides ideal conditions for raising poultry, leading to faster growth rates and lower breeding costs.
- Investment in Technology: Brazilian poultry farms are equipped with modern technology that ensures effective production practices and compliance with international standards.
- Global Reach: With trade agreements in place, Brazilian chicken suppliers have easy access to markets worldwide, including Europe, the Middle East, and Asia.

The Process of Chicken Production in Brazil
Brazilian chicken production involves a systematic approach that ensures efficiency and quality. The main steps in this process include:
1. Breeding
The breeding process begins with selecting the best parent stock to ensure high-quality offspring. These birds are raised in controlled environments to maximize their growth potential.
2. Feeding
Nutritional quality is critical in the chicken supply chain. Brazilian poultry farms use scientifically formulated feed that enhances growth and promotes animal health.
3. Processing
Once the chickens reach the desired weight, they are processed in state-of-the-art facilities where strict hygiene standards are maintained. This includes the slaughtering, plucking, and packaging of chicken products.
4. Distribution
After processing, the chicken is then distributed to various markets, where suppliers ensure that the product remains at the optimal temperature to preserve freshness.
Challenges Faced by Chicken Suppliers
Despite their success, Brazilian poultry exporters face several challenges within the global market:
- Market Volatility: Fluctuations in prices and demand can impact profitability.
- Trade Barriers: Tariffs and trade restrictions can limit market access.
- Health Concerns: Outbreaks of diseases such as avian influenza can drastically affect operations.
- Environmental Regulations: Compliance with increasing environmental regulations requires continuous adaptation and innovation.
